网站模板下载后怎么安装?

下载的网站模板如何安装

下载的网站模板如何安装
(图片来源网络,侵删)

网站模板是快速搭建网站的高效工具,尤其适合不具备开发技能或希望节省时间的用户,无论是HTML静态模板、CMS内容管理系统模板,还是电商平台模板,安装流程虽因类型不同有所差异,但核心步骤大同小异,本文将以主流场景为例,详细拆解下载网站模板后的完整安装流程,涵盖环境准备、文件上传、数据库配置及后续优化等关键环节,帮助用户顺利完成网站搭建。

安装前的准备工作

在开始安装模板前,需确保基础环境符合要求,这是避免后续操作失败的前提,不同类型的模板对环境的要求差异较大,需根据模板类型针对性准备。

确认模板类型与系统需求

下载模板时,通常会附带说明文档(如README.txt、INSTALL.md等),需优先阅读以明确模板类型及依赖环境,常见模板类型包括:

  • 静态HTML模板:仅包含HTML、CSS、JavaScript文件,无需数据库,适用于企业展示页、个人博客等简单网站,需确保服务器支持静态文件解析(如Apache、Nginx)。
  • CMS模板:基于WordPress、Joomla、Drupal等内容管理系统,需先安装CMS程序,再上传模板文件,需确认模板对应的CMS版本(如WordPress 6.x),并确保服务器满足PHP、MySQL等版本要求。
  • 电商平台模板:如基于Shopify、Magento、OpenCart等,需区分是否为“SaaS模板”(如Shopify直接在后台安装)或“开源自托管模板”(需本地部署环境)。

配置本地服务器环境(如为自托管模板)

若模板需本地部署(如WordPress、静态HTML托管),需搭建服务器环境,推荐工具如下:

下载的网站模板如何安装
(图片来源网络,侵删)
  • Windows系统:使用XAMPP、WampServer,集成Apache、MySQL、PHP,一键安装并启动。
  • macOS系统:使用MAMP或自带的Apache(需手动配置)。
  • Linux系统:通过LAMP(Linux+Apache+MySQL+PHP)或LNMP(Nginx替代Apache)环境,使用命令行安装(如apt install apache2 mysql-server php)。

环境搭建完成后,通过浏览器访问http://localhosthttp://127.0.0.1,若显示Apache默认页面,说明环境启动成功。

准备域名与虚拟主机(如为线上部署)

若需将网站部署到线上,需提前购买域名和虚拟主机(VPS),选择主机时需注意:

  • 操作系统:Linux(推荐,支持LAMP/LNMP)或Windows(支持ASP.NET)。
  • 配置要求:根据模板需求选择PHP版本(如WordPress需PHP 7.4+)、数据库版本(如MySQL 5.6+)、存储空间(至少500MB)及带宽。
  • 控制面板:cPanel、Plesk等可简化文件上传和数据库管理操作。

域名需解析到主机IP,通常在域名服务商后台设置A记录或CNAME记录,解析生效后(约10分钟-24小时),即可通过域名访问网站。

解压模板文件并检查完整性

下载的模板通常为压缩包(如.zip、.rar格式),需先解压,解压后检查文件结构,一般包含:

下载的网站模板如何安装
(图片来源网络,侵删)
  • 核心文件:如WordPress的wp-contentwp-includes;静态HTML的index.htmlcss/js/文件夹。
  • 说明文档:readme.txtinstall.txt等,包含安装步骤和注意事项。
  • 资源文件:图片(images/)、字体(fonts/)、插件(plugins/)等。

若模板缺少关键文件(如静态HTML模板无index.html),或文件损坏(无法打开),需重新下载或联系模板提供方。

模板安装步骤详解

(一)静态HTML模板安装

静态HTML模板安装最简单,无需数据库,只需上传文件到服务器并配置即可。

  1. 上传文件到服务器

    • 本地环境:将解压后的模板文件复制到XAMPP的htdocs目录(Windows)或MAMP的htdocs目录(macOS),若需多站点,可创建子文件夹(如localhost/mywebsite)。
    • 线上环境:通过FTP工具(如FileZilla)登录主机,将文件上传到网站根目录(通常为public_htmlwww),注意覆盖或合并文件时避免误删原有文件(如保留.htaccess)。
  2. 修改配置文件(如需)
    若模板涉及路径配置(如CSS、JS文件引用路径),需检查index.html中的文件路径是否正确。

    <link rel="stylesheet" href="css/style.css"> <!-- 相对路径 -->

    若文件上传到public_html/mywebsite/,则路径无需修改;若直接上传到public_html/,需删除路径中的(如href="css/style.css")。

  3. 测试网站
    本地环境访问http://localhost/文件夹名,线上环境访问http://域名,若页面正常显示,说明安装成功,若出现图片不显示或样式错乱,检查文件路径或FTP上传是否完整。

(二)CMS模板安装(以WordPress为例)

CMS模板需先安装程序框架,再激活主题和插件。

  1. 安装CMS程序

    • 本地环境:下载对应版本的CMS程序(如WordPress 6.2),解压后复制到htdocs目录,通过浏览器访问http://localhost/wordpress,进入安装界面,填写数据库名、用户名(本地默认为root,密码留空)、密码(本地可留空),完成安装。
    • 线上环境:通过FTP上传CMS程序到public_html,或通过主机控制面板的“一键安装”功能(如cPanel的Softaculous)自动安装,填写数据库信息和管理员账号。
  2. 上传模板文件

    • 主题安装:将WordPress模板解压,得到主题名文件夹(如twentytwentythree),通过FTP上传到public_html/wp-content/themes/;或通过WordPress后台“外观→主题→安装主题→上传主题”上传压缩包。
    • 插件安装:若模板包含插件(如contact-form-7),同样上传到public_html/wp-content/plugins/,或通过后台“插件→添加新→上传插件”安装。
  3. 激活模板与配置
    在WordPress后台“外观→主题”中找到上传的模板,点击“激活”;若模板有设置选项(如“外观→主题设置”),根据需求配置样式、布局等,插件需在“插件→已安装”中激活,部分插件需额外配置(如设置API密钥)。

(三)电商平台模板安装(以OpenCart为例)

电商平台模板需结合程序安装,步骤较复杂,需注意数据库和权限配置。

  1. 安装OpenCart程序
    下载OpenCart程序,上传到public_html,通过浏览器访问http://域名/installation,填写数据库信息、管理员账号,完成安装后删除installation文件夹。

  2. 上传模板文件
    OpenCart模板通常包含uploadinstall两个文件夹:将upload内的文件通过FTP覆盖到public_html对应目录(如catalog/view/theme/为模板文件,admin/view/template/为后台管理模板);install文件夹用于在线安装,可直接通过后台“扩展→主题→安装”上传模板压缩包。

  3. 配置与启用
    在后台“扩展→主题”中选择模板,点击“编辑”配置选项(如颜色、模块),或通过“扩展→模块”启用相关功能(如轮播图、分类展示)。

安装后的常见问题与优化

权限问题

  • 现象:图片无法上传、插件无法激活,提示“权限不足”。
  • 解决:通过FTP将网站根目录(及子目录)权限设置为755(文件夹)或644(文件),Linux系统可通过命令chmod -R 755 /var/www/html修改。

路径错误

  • 现象:CSS、JS文件失效,页面样式混乱。
  • 解决:检查模板文件中的路径是否为相对路径(如/css/style.css)或绝对路径(如http://域名/css/style.css),避免使用localhost等本地路径(线上环境会失效)。

数据库连接失败

  • 现象:CMS或电商平台安装时提示“数据库无法连接”。
  • 解决:确认数据库名、用户名、密码正确,本地环境检查MySQL服务是否启动,线上环境检查数据库主机(通常为localhost0.0.1)。

性能优化

安装完成后,建议进行以下优化:

  • 静态资源压缩:使用插件(如WP Rocket)压缩CSS、JS,或通过Gzip配置(.htaccess中添加mod_deflate指令)。
  • CDN加速:将图片、CSS等静态资源上传至CDN(如Cloudflare),减少服务器压力。
  • 缓存设置:开启浏览器缓存和服务器缓存(如Redis),提升访问速度。

相关问答FAQs

Q1:安装模板后,网站首页显示“404错误”怎么办?
A:404错误通常由服务器配置或文件路径问题导致,若为静态HTML模板,检查.htaccess文件是否存在且配置正确(如添加DirectoryIndex index.html index.php);若为CMS模板,检查后台“设置→固定链接”是否保存(默认为“朴素”模式),或重新配置伪静态规则,确认文件是否完整上传至根目录,避免遗漏关键文件。

Q2:模板安装后,后台登录不了或显示“白屏”怎么办?
A:后台登录问题多由PHP错误或插件冲突引起,首先检查PHP版本是否符合模板要求(如WordPress需PHP 7.4+),可通过phpinfo()查看;若白屏,启用错误显示(在wp-config.php中添加define('WP_DEBUG', true);),根据错误日志定位问题(如插件不兼容,需停用插件后逐一排查),若为静态模板,检查admin文件夹是否上传完整,或模板是否支持后台管理(部分静态模板无后台,需手动修改HTML文件)。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/408187.html<

(0)
运维的头像运维
上一篇2025-10-18 19:48
下一篇 2025-10-18 19:55

相关推荐

  • 织梦上传源码模板的具体步骤是什么?

    在织梦(DedeCMS)系统中上传源码模板是网站搭建过程中的关键步骤,正确的操作流程能确保模板顺利安装并正常运行,以下是详细的操作指南,涵盖准备工作、上传方式、安装配置及常见问题处理,帮助用户高效完成模板部署,上传前的准备工作模板文件检查确保下载的织梦模板符合当前系统版本(如织梦DedeCMS 5.7、5.8等……

    2025-11-17
    0
  • 织梦CMS安装教程详细步骤是怎样的?

    织梦CMS(DedeCMS)是一款基于PHP+MySQL的开源网站管理系统,广泛应用于企业官网、博客、新闻网站等场景,其安装过程相对简单,但需确保服务器环境符合要求,以下是详细的安装教程,包含环境准备、文件上传、数据库配置及后台访问等步骤,环境准备在安装织梦CMS前,需确保服务器满足以下环境要求:操作系统:Li……

    2025-11-15
    0
  • 如何查看自己制作的网站?

    要查看自己制作的网站,需要通过多种方式确认网站是否正常运行、在不同设备上的显示效果以及是否存在技术问题,以下是详细的步骤和方法,涵盖从基础检查到深度测试的全流程,帮助全面评估网站状态,通过浏览器直接访问网站最基础的方式是通过浏览器输入网址查看网站,具体步骤如下:确认域名正确性:在浏览器地址栏输入网站的完整域名……

    2025-11-14
    0
  • 网站统计代码怎么加?

    为网站添加统计代码是网站运营和数据分析的基础步骤,通过统计工具可以全面了解用户行为、流量来源、页面访问量等关键数据,为优化网站内容和提升用户体验提供依据,以下是添加统计代码的详细步骤、注意事项及不同场景下的操作方法,帮助顺利完成配置,选择合适的统计工具并获取代码在添加统计代码前,需先根据网站需求选择统计工具,常……

    2025-11-10
    0
  • 命令行安装Node.js具体步骤是什么?

    命令行安装Node.js是开发者日常工作中常见的操作,尤其对于需要在服务器、Docker容器或远程环境中部署Node.js应用的场景而言,掌握命令行安装方法至关重要,本文将详细介绍在不同操作系统(Linux、macOS、Windows)下通过命令行安装Node.js的步骤、注意事项及常见问题,帮助开发者高效完成……

    2025-11-10
    0

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注